A TURQUOISE-GLAZED CARVED CYLINDRICAL VASE
KANGXI PERIOD (1662-1722)
The sides are carved with two chilong clambering amidst dense scrolling, leafy lingzhi meander below a narrow band of crosshatching on the shoulder. The exterior is covered with a rich turquoise glaze that continues over the everted rim into the interior and pools in a line at the base.
8 5/8 in. (22 cm.) high
Provenance
Ralph M. Chait Galleries, New York, January 1989.
